Output d26af626aa9c4d79e81f0fa0a8610549a5c6ccaf417d0d0eb7c3f83080e3585c:21

value
68583
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fbbf83a48576cad3d308eed6a5063cfd92ab3f1d OP_EQUAL
address
3Qe8xLPZuDgZEq8WgqHTJTVroJCrNigacR
transaction
d26af626aa9c4d79e81f0fa0a8610549a5c6ccaf417d0d0eb7c3f83080e3585c
spent
true